Clawhammer Banjo workshop with Dan Levenson

Date: 5/17/2008
9:00 AM - 4:30 PM

   


Clawhammer Basics and Beyond


Session 1 — 10:30 — 12:30. Double and Drop starts with an overview of the basics. Banjo workshops come in all shapes and sizes and this one is designed to fit all. No doubt most folks want to learn the same thing, more tunes, and this workshop gives you the tools you need to do just that.


Starting with Double Thumb technique this session is where we will reinforce good playing skills to get you up and playing with the old time scene without hurting your body along the way.


Session 2 1:30 — 4:30 - Galax and Lix, Tunes and Tricks — Here is where we will put it all together. Drop thumb, the "Galax Lick" and more will be taught resulting in your ability to play virtually any tune you want with these techniques. Don't believe it is possible? Come and see, or is that play, for yourself! Dynamics and learning tunes by ear will also be covered as time and skill level allows.
